Significance of Mental Health Assessment
Mental health assessments are necessary for numerous factors:
Diagnosis: Accurate assessment is critical for recognizing mental health disorders, which can cause timely and appropriate treatment.Treatment Planning: Understanding a client's mental health status assists healthcare specialists tailor treatment approaches that match specific needs.Monitoring Progress: Regular assessments allow for tracking improvements or wear and tears in mental health, guaranteeing adjustments can be made to treatment strategies.Awareness and Education: Assessments can help in raising awareness about mental health issues among individuals and communities, promoting much better understanding and support.Kinds Of Mental Health Assessments
Various tools and structures have been established to examine mental health. Below are some of the most common types:
1. Clinical Interviews
Clinical interviews include structured or unstructured conversations between a mental health expert and a client. These interviews collect comprehensive information regarding history, symptoms, and individual scenarios.
2. Self-Report Questionnaires
Self-report questionnaires are standardized tools that people complete to provide insights into their sensations, habits, and ideas. Typical examples include:
Beck Depression Inventory (BDI)Generalized Anxiety Disorder-7 (GAD-7)Patient Health Questionnaire-9 (PHQ-9)3. Behavioral Assessments
This type of assessment involves observing an individual's behavior in numerous settings to determine patterns connected to mental health.
4. Psychological Testing
Psychological tests, such as intelligence tests or personality assessments, offer a comprehensive view of a person's cognitive and emotional performance.
5. Neuropsychological Evaluations
These are specialized assessments to understand the brain's function and how it affects habits and cognitive capabilities.

A clinical interview is a direct conversation in between a healthcare professional and a customer to gather comprehensive info, while a self-report questionnaire is a standardized form that people complete concerning their sensations and behaviors.
Are online mental health assessments reliable?
Online mental health assessments can be beneficial as screening tools but must not replace expert assessments. They can provide insights but should always be followed up with a professional assessment.
Can I examine my mental health without an expert?
While self-assessment tools can supply some insights, it is recommended to look for a professional for a comprehensive evaluation, specifically if there are substantial concerns about mental health.
What should I do if my assessment indicates an issue?
If an assessment suggests possible mental health issues, the next action ought to be speaking with a mental health specialist who can offer additional insights, diagnosis, and proper treatment alternatives.
